A Study On The Correlation Between Mathematical Reading Ability And Mathematical Modeling Ability Of Eighth Grade Students

Mathematics Curriculum Standards for Compulsory Education(2022 Edition)put forward that the cultivation goal of core literacy in junior high school is to"be able to observe the real world with mathematical vision,think about the real world with mathematical thinking,and express the real world with mathematical language",emphasizing model concepts and applications,and highlighting the importance of mathematical modeling.Students’mathematical reading ability is an important factor affecting their mathematical modeling ability.This study mainly takes 382 students from the eighth grade of three junior middle schools as the research object,and divides mathematical reading ability into four dimensions,namely reading and translation dimension,understanding and discrimination dimension,reasoning and application dimension and comprehension and creation dimension,and divides mathematical modeling ability into three levels.In addition,test papers were compiled to study the status quo of junior high school students’mathematical reading ability and mathematical modeling ability as well as the correlation between them.SPSS25.0 and Excel were used for statistical analysis,and the following results were obtained:(1)The overall performance of eighth grade students in math reading ability is not good,and there are obvious gender differences in the overall performance,interpretation and understanding discrimination dimensions.Boys are better than girls,but there is no significant difference in the other two dimensions.There is no significant difference between the experimental class and the parallel class in the dimension of comprehension and innovation,while there is significant difference in the other three dimensions.There is no significant difference between A and B students in the overall performance of math reading ability and in all dimensions.(2)The mathematical modeling ability of eighth grade students is not so good,and there are significant gender differences in the overall performance,level 2 and Level 3.Boys are better than girls,but there is no significant difference in level 1.There are significant differences between experimental class and parallel class in three levels of mathematical modeling ability.There is no significant difference between A and B students in mathematical modeling ability as a whole and at all levels.(3)There was a significant positive correlation between math reading ability and math modeling ability of eighth grade students,and the correlation coefficient was0.956.The correlation coefficients between mathematical modeling ability and mathematical reading ability were 0.727,0.880,0.860 and 0.813,respectively.The correlation coefficients between mathematical reading ability and mathematical modeling ability were 0.905,0.890 and 0.828,respectively.(4)Taking the total score of eighth grade students’math reading ability as independent variable x and the total score of mathematical modeling ability as dependent variable y for regression analysis,the non-standardized regression equation can be obtained as:"y=0.852x-4.677".The standardized regression model equation is:"y=0.956x".Taking the four dimensions of mathematical reading ability as independent variables and the total score of mathematical modeling ability as dependent variables,the non-standardized regression equation was obtained as"y=-3.979+0.789x1+0.975x2+0.513x3+1.247x4"(x1、x2、x3、x4 in turn,represented the reading and translation dimension,the understanding and discrimination dimension,the reasoning and application dimension,and the comprehension and creation dimension).
